Rayovac Extra size 312 hearing aid batteries are mercury-free zinc-air cells delivering a stable 1.45V output with an average lifespan of 5 to 7 days. Featuring Active Core Technology, they provide consistent power ideal for high-drain digital hearing aids and wireless streaming. With a compact 7.9mm diameter and 5.4mm height, these batteries are designed for larger BTE and ITE devices. They offer up to 4 years shelf life when stored properly, combining eco-friendly materials with dependable performance in a pack of 60.

REESE'S LAW HISTORY Reese's Law was co-written and introduced in Congress by multiple representatives and senators and was named in honor of Reese Hamsmith. Congressional sponsors In the House of Representatives, the bill (H.R. 5313) was co-led by Representatives Robin Kelly (D-IL), Jodey Arrington (R-TX), and Ted Lieu (D-CA). In the Senate, a companion bill (S. 3278) was introduced by Senators Richard Blumenthal (D-CT) and Marsha Blackburn (R-TN). The person behind the law's name Reese's Law is named for Reese Hamsmith, an 18-month-old who died in 2020 after swallowing a button-cell battery. Following her daughter's death, Trista Hamsmith began advocating for stricter battery safety standards and founded the organization Reese's Purpose. The bill's passage The final legislation passed Congress and was signed into law by President Biden on August 16, 2022. It mandates new safety requirements for button and coin-cell batteries and products that contain them, to prevent accidental ingestion by children.
